Temple d'Apollon
According to mythology, Apollo defeated Python, the dragon that guarded the oracle, establishing Delphi as a sacred sanctuary. The god was worshipped here alongside his mother Leto and his sister Artemis.
At the heart of the site stands the Temple of Apollo, the most important monument of the sanctuary and the center of religious life in ancient Delphi.
Inside the temple, the famous oracle Pythia delivered her prophecies, believed to be inspired by vapours rising from a sacred chasm beneath the site.

Musée archéologique de Delphes
Your visit continues at the Archaeological Museum of Delphi, home to an impressive collection of masterpieces from ancient Greek art.
Among its most important exhibits are the bronze Charioteer of Delphi and the statue of the athlete Aghias.
